Minutes — Management Meeting, Vexlor Industries

Attendees agreed to a write-down of aging stock at the Draymoor warehouse, chiefly the Corvex-3 fittings line. Finance confirmed the adjustment will post this quarter. Marta Delven will brief auditors; operations will clear shelf space by month-end. For the incoming director: disposal options are still open. The confidential note on forward plans follows below.

internal memo for kajef-bagaf: Silionax Freight is in early talks to buy Silathax Freight for about $30.4 million. The Aldael launch date is January 3, and nothing goes to the press before then.

Renewal date: 1st of next month. Carrier: Mersfield Underwriters. Premium up 6%; broker negotiating.

Changes: product liability limit raised for the Kestrel launch; marine cargo rider dropped — no longer shipping via Port Alden.

Sales leads: confirm territory activity reports by Thursday; underwriter needs them for exposure rating. No client demos at uninsured sites until binding confirms.

Escalations go through regional ops. Background on the plans driving these changes follows below.

board note of yahig-yahif: Silmirox Works plans to raise the Aldius list price by 18.5 percent in January. The steering committee signed off on a budget of $141.9 million for Project Tamix. The renewal with Eliysek Logistics closes at $114.1 million a year, 18.9 percent below the last contract. Project Gordor slips by a full year because of the supplier delay.

Finance Review Summary — Caldmere Manufacturing

The board is asked to note the capacity decision for the Renholt factory. Utilisation has reached 94%, and deferring expansion risks missed orders from two major accounts. Capital outlay for the proposed second line is within the approved envelope. Payback is estimated at under three years. A confidential note on related plans follows.

internal memo for tagef-hadup: Gross margin on Ulaath came in at 15 percent against a plan of 5 percent. Only 7 of the 120 pilot accounts renewed Ulaath, so a churn review is set for October 15.

Night-shift staff: Floor 4 of the Tellhaven Building opens this week. After 21:00, access is via the rear stairwell only; the lifts are locked out overnight during the settling period. Complete a walk-through of the new floor once per shift and log it. The stairwell keypad accepts the code below.

badge for yahop-fawep: bdg-XBKXI-68071